Why Screen Orientation Flexibility Is Important for Mobile Gaming
Screen orientation is beyond a tiny feature. It changes how you perceive a game. A platform that restricts you into one view can quickly become frustrating. We enjoy having the option to toggle based on what we play or how we are seated, whether it is on the sofa or a train. That sort of flexibility maintains you comfortable and involved for extended periods.
Some games just work better one way. A slot machine with numerous reels typically appears superior in landscape, occupying your screen. Portrait mode, though, can be perfect for card games or checking menus, especially if you hold your phone in one hand. A casino that supports both offers you the ability to configure just how you prefer.
This is significant for UK players who might log in in various places. You might be on your lunch break, sitting through an appointment, or at home. A rigid platform cannot accommodate these various situations, and the experience suffers. We consider the freedom to rotate your screen as a core part of a high-quality mobile casino.

Title-Specific Screen Orientation Performance and Constraints
Games aren’t universally perform the same way when you flip your phone. Our tests revealed the majority of slots at Roostino, especially from major providers, are completely responsive. They re-display flawlessly when you switch orientation. A few of older or niche games could revert to a preferred view, commonly locking into landscape for their ideal display.
Live dealer games are a special category. These video streams are typically made for landscape, to copy the feel of a real table. You can typically navigate the live lobby in portrait, but the game itself will need landscape. That’s normal across the industry, not a Roostino shortcoming, to maintain the video clear and bets straightforward to place.
We tested a selection of games to gain a comprehensive picture. The platform itself is generally neutral about orientation, placing your preference first for the main library. The exceptions are logical and arise from how those specific game types are constructed, not from a problem with the casino’s design.
- Modern Video Slots: Adapt very well, shifting fluidly between portrait and landscape.
- Classic Table Games: Work in both, but landscape typically provides a better, less squeezed layout.
- Live Casino: Mainly a landscape experience, with video feeds configured for a widescreen.
- Instant Win & Scratch Cards: Very flexible, often just as entertaining in either orientation.
